This is what I posted on the other thread

"Good agreement from METO GM and GFS 12Z of a possible major snow event in the south west sun/mon/tue. GFS gives totals of 5cm to 20cm and it would hang around as well.

Also Friday/ possibly thursday needs to be watch due to a lot of precip just in the channel, if this can edge a bit further north then it could produce some nice snow for more southern areas (Dorset the most likely in the SW). And as Matt pointed out the front as it moves back on Thursday might give a bit of wintry precip. The 12Z NAM brings 1000-850 thicknesses down to the magic 130 level during thursday.

All in All alot to be thankful for. "

These are the precip ensembles for Dorset. Alot of support for snow on the turn of the decade (Thursday/Fri), even if it isn't shown on the ops run and it will be cold enough by then, also some support for the 3rd/4th/5th event.

I fully understand the gloom of the past 2 weeks, but one time eventually it will happen :o
